Svalbard Lufthavn vs Millen, Ga Climate & Distance Between

Usa flag
  • The distance between Svalbard Lufthavn, Norway and Millen, Ga, Usa is approximately 6,610 km or 4,108 mi.
  • To reach Svalbard Lufthavn in this distance one would set out from Millen, Ga bearing 13.6°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Svalbard Lufthavn bearing 104.6° or ESE .
  • Svalbard Lufthavn has a tundra climate (ET) whereas Millen, Ga has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
  • Svalbard Lufthavn is in or near the polar desert biome whereas Millen, Ga is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
  • The average annual temperature is 24.7 °C (44.5°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 3.1 °C (5.6°F) more in Svalbard Lufthavn.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to semicont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 977.7 mm (38.5 in) less which is equivalent to 977.7 l/m² (24 US gal/ft²) or 9,777,000 l/ha (1,045,226 US gal/ac) less. About 1/6 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 45.4° lower in Svalbard Lufthavn than in Millen, Ga.
